The Recipe Card
Core ingredients
– Lamb cuts suitable for quick grilling (shoulder or loin preferred)
– Onions, sliced into rounds or wedges
– Olive oil or neutral oil
– Salt and black pepper
– Garlic (optional, minced)
– Lemon juice or lime juice (optional touch)
– Fresh herbs or mild spices (optional, such as cumin, paprika, or thyme)
– Accompaniments: flatbread, rice, or a light salad
High-level method
– Season the lamb with oil, salt, pepper, and a light sprinkle of optional spices.
– Grill over medium-high heat until the outside develops a gentle char and the inside stays juicy.
– Grill onions alongside the meat until they become caramelized and sweet.
– Let the meat rest briefly, then slice and serve with the onions.
– Offer simple sides like flatbread or rice, plus a fresh accompaniment or a light sauce.
